Allu Arjun Ignites Japan with ‘Pushpa 2: The Rule’ – A Sign of Growing global Appeal for ⁣Indian Cinema

Allu Arjun, the celebrated “Icon Star,” has captivated Japanese audiences with​ a dynamic promotional tour and a show-stopping performance at the tokyo premiere of Pushpa 2: ⁤The Rule.‌ The film, ⁤released in Japan as Pushpa ‍Kunrin on January 16th, is poised to make a notable impact, building on the immense success of the first installment and signaling⁢ a broader⁢ trend of Indian cinema​ gaining traction internationally.

A Star’s Arrival and Fan Frenzy ​in Tokyo

Arjun’s arrival in Tokyo, accompanied by co-star Rashmika Mandanna, was met with keen crowds at both the airport and promotional events. This outpouring of support underscores the rapidly expanding fanbase for the Pushpa franchise beyond India. A viral video from the Tokyo ​premiere showcases Arjun delivering a‌ line from the film in‌ Japanese, eliciting‌ a thunderous response from the audience – a⁤ testament to ‍his charisma⁤ and‌ the‌ film’s ⁣growing cultural resonance. Indiatoday.in captured the​ electrifying moment, highlighting the film’s accomplished launch in ​the region.

Strategic Distribution and Collaboration

The Japanese release of ⁣ Pushpa 2: The Rule is a ‍carefully orchestrated effort, involving a partnership ​between Indian production houses and prominent Japanese ⁢distributors. Mythri Movie Makers ⁣and Sukumar Writings have joined forces with Geek Pictures and Shochiku to bring the film to nearly ​250 screens across Japan. As reported by Indiatoday.in, this wide release is particularly noteworthy for an Indian “mass entertainer,” demonstrating a growing willingness to embrace Indian ​content within the Japanese market.

The ‘Pushpa’ Phenomenon: from Local Hit to Global Franchise

The success of Pushpa 2: The Rule isn’t occurring ​in a vacuum. The original Pushpa: The Rise laid the groundwork, captivating audiences with its unique blend of action, drama, and vibrant visuals. The franchise ⁣has already⁣ achieved remarkable financial success, reportedly grossing Rs 800 crore‍ in the Hindi-speaking territories and nearing Rs 1,800 crore worldwide. This success is attributed to several factors, including‌ the film’s stylized world-building, catchy music, and, crucially, Allu Arjun’s compelling performance as the charismatic sandalwood ‌smuggler. The film’s ability to resonate with diverse audiences has cultivated a dedicated global following.

Why Japan? The Ancient Receptiveness to Indian Cinema

Japan has a long-standing appreciation for Indian cinema,particularly Bollywood films. This historical connection stems from shared cultural values, a fascination with Indian storytelling, and a growing awareness of the quality and diversity of Indian filmmaking. The success of films like‌ Sholay and dangal in Japan paved the way for future releases, creating a receptive audience eager for new ⁤Indian content. The current push for ⁢ Pushpa 2: The rule leverages this existing goodwill and aims to further solidify Indian cinema’s ⁢presence in the Japanese market.
